Box Score 2 Franklin Springs, Ga - The Women's Volleyball team traveled first to South Carolina to take on the Saints of Limestone. The first set started with a few kills to put the saints in the lead. The lions fought back with a few kill of their own, but the saints retained the lead the rest of the set. The second and third sets were almost identical as the Saints again started out on top, outplayed the Lions with their offense, and kept a comfortable lead to close out the match 18-25, 15-25, 15-25. The lions were led by Erica Burnham with 9 kills and 4 aces.
The next day resulted in a different outcome for the lions. Emmanuel faced the Converse College Valkyries. Emmanuel had a much better start this game taking an early lead and going on a few runs to stay ahead the whole set. With a more dominate offense and some errors on the Valkyries part, Emmanuel closed out the first set 25-18. The second set again went to the lions as they only let Converse score one point for every two of their own. Converse fought back in the third set going on a couple runs of their own. some kills by Kylah Maxwell-Brown and Abby Bradford kept the lions alive, but the Valkyries closed out the third set 19-25. The final set was the closest one of the night. Emmanuel's Erica Burnham and Julie de Blanck kept the lions in the lead the whole time and allowed them to close out the last set. The scores were 25-18, 25-12, 19-25, 25-22. The Lions were led by Erica Burnham with 14 kills and Kylah Maxwell-Brown with 10 kills.
